- 1873-S Liberty Seated Dime. Arrows. MS-65 (PCGS). Exceptional quality for this scarce date and tied with one other as the finest certified by PCGS. Frosty and bright silver with a hint of pale iridescence starting to form. The strike is sharper than average although Liberty's hair is flat along with the knot on the wreath just opposite. There is a thin die crack from the rim down the Liberty's right shoulder and another bisects the reverse from the 11 to 5 o'clock position. Not only is this date a scarce issue but this is a tough type coin that has the arrows at date.
